Looking to network with like minded people, but as I mentioned in the subject of this post, here's how I make money from my current blog:

1) Affiliate marketing via Clickbank

I have one large authority blog where I post articles about a particular video game, I tailor all my posts around tips related to the affiliate product then mention the book if they are looking for more in-depth information (Yea, nothing new about 65% of my income comes from affiliate sales.

2) Private membership forum

After a while running the blog and getting 2,000+ rss subs, I was receiving daily emails asking for specific help. I ended up launching a vbulletin forum that was members only and charge $7/month, this accounts for 25% of my income.

3) Google Adsense

Google adsense doesn't convert nearly as well as the affiliate products but it's good to fill in certain spots that are free of ads, I like to insert them at the top left or top right within each post, then have a sqaure ad at the bottom to the affiliate product which has been the best converting area for me.
